Job Description

Role Description

Peraton is seeking to fill a critical role for a Project Control Coordinator for managing high visibility projects for our Risk Decision Group (RDG).

Summary of Duties:

  • Assist the Project/Program Manager or more senior Program Control Analysts in organizing, implementing, and maintaining a scheduling management system supporting the project plan.
  • Establish tasks and sub-tasks to ensure satisfactory realization of contract requirements.
  • Establish project timelines and maintain a database of tasks and the status of each task.
  • Receive schedule updates and input from the Project/Program Manager or more senior Program Control Analysts.
  • Enter all new information into the database and provide scheduled reports for contract coordination and reporting purposes.
  • Communicate with supervisor and project staff to schedule work and coordinate employee assignments.

The Project Control Coordinator will be responsible for the following but not limited to:

  • Scheduling case assignments to the investigative field force in a specific geographical area.
  • Ensuring duty stations are staffed to meet workload needs.
  • Identify and coordinate TDY (temporary duty assignment) and itinerary movements for the region.
  • Assist the logistics manager with analysis related to production, staffing, and workload contract requirements in their geographical areas.
  • Communicate and coordinate with field operation staff on regional workload needs.

Project control coordinators independently work from their own homes with remote supervision and are paid hourly. This position is 100% remote.
